Paul Merson believes Callum Hudson-Odoi must improve before he can expect to start for Chelsea.The 18-year-old came off the bench to score in the Blues 3-0 win over Dynamo Kiev on Thursday night the latest in a string of fine cameo performances.However, the England youth international, who handed in a transfer request in January amid interest from Bayern Munich, is yet to start a single Premier League match.And former Arsenal star Merson has urged Hudson-Odoi to be patient, particularly in light of Chelseas two-window transfer ban.Callum Hudson-Odoi seized his opportunity from the bench on Thursday night2

“I wouldnt play Hudson-Odoi at the moment. I think hes got to be patient,” the Sky Sports pundit told talkSPORT.“Pedros playing well at the moment. Pedros turned it around. This is the player who came from Barcelona, hes playing that way at the moment.“I think Willians a top player as well. Them three [with Eden Hazard] all sing off the same hymn sheet, theyre experienced players who have played with each other for a long time. “Hudson-Odoi doesnt buy into that at the moment. He wont play one-twos and flick balls round the corner. Hes an out-and-out winger. Give him the ball, hell isolated his defender and take him on.“He needs to improve his game. The longer hes there training with quality players, and with this appeal which has just gone down, stay at Chelsea because youre going to get games now.”FIFA have rejected Chelseas request to have their transfer ban frozen while the governing body consider their appeal – which means the club will not be able to sign players this summer.Eden Hazard has been constantly linked with Real Madrid2

With uncertainty surrounding the future of Eden Hazard, and Willian and Pedro both in their thirties, Hudson-Odoi could soon become a key player at Stamford Bridge, alongside the incoming Christian Pulisic.Nonetheless, Bayern are expected to renew their interest when the transfer window reopens, after Chelsea turned down a 35million bid in January.
